Output 91afbd54a34f530f24b3e89397bad534345ce9a67de632ae5e1d0ed6c8bcdedf:1

value
2124612
script pubkey
OP_0 OP_PUSHBYTES_20 c18e53c060d0da4bce9d76703591d3de574e53ab
address
bc1qcx898srq6rdyhn5awecrtywnmet5u5atrr065w
transaction
91afbd54a34f530f24b3e89397bad534345ce9a67de632ae5e1d0ed6c8bcdedf
spent
true